About the Role As an Electrical Test Support Engineer you will play a critical role in maintaining the quality and long-term operation of our core hardware platform. In this role you will design and implement test fixtures, conduct component-level failure analysis on returned hardware, generate detailed FA documentation, and analyze RMA trends to drive measurable improvements in field reliability.
You will report into Senior Manager, Hardware Engineering and work closely with Key Stakeholders] We're looking for someone who brings 5+ years of hands-on experience in hardware testing, manufacturing test engineering, or failure analysis — someone who can systematically isolate root causes using oscilloscopes, multimeters, and protocol analyzers, is comfortable in Linux environments with shell scripting for automated diagnostics, and communicates findings clearly through structured reports to cross-functional teams and vendors.
A B.S. in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, or a related field is required.
Key Responsibilities Below are your primary responsibilities. These represent the core areas where you’ll make an impact. As part of a rapidly evolving team, we look forward to your impact expanding over time.
* Test development:
Design and implement automated or manual test fixtures to support hardware validation and sustaining activities.
* Failure analysis:
Probe, test, and debug returned hardware to identify root causes of failures. Conduct component-level troubleshooting using oscilloscopes, multimeters, and protocol analyzers.
* Reporting:
Generate comprehensive first-level analysis reports and detailed FA documentation to be shared with cross-functional teams and vendors.
* Process improvement:
Analyze RMA data trends to recommend design or firmware changes that reduce field failure rates.
